Desmid, algae and sphagnum moss. Polarised light micrograph of Xanthidium antilopaeum (lower right) and Bambusina sp. (long, green) desmids with simple green algae (small, round) on Sphagnum sp. moss (background). Desmids are a common group of freshwater single-celled algae that have intricate cell walls. Micrasterias is highly adapted to nutrient poor, acidic water. Magnification: x200 when printed 10 centimetres wide.
